Identification of a HTT-specific binding motif in DNAJB1 essential for suppression and disaggregation of HTT
<p>Underlying data of the<em> in silico</em> work performed in this study. </p> <p>1. i-Tasser predictions for HTTExon1Q<sub>48 </sub></p> <p>2. HDOCK results of DNAJB1-HTTExon1Q<sub>48 </sub>docking</p> <p>3. TIGER2h structures and trajectories. The original data and filtered trajectories for the individual clusters</p> <p>4. MD Simulation structures and trajectories for DNAJB1 protein variants alone and as complexes with HTTExon1Q<sub>48.</sub></p>
